Output 660ab82dffd46ec010d8c24d9b0a7a9a2cd65617a0a90a1715642d9ca29400ee:1

value
17564903
script pubkey
OP_0 OP_PUSHBYTES_20 0d598761a9016affa4386d0ab08fe76cad84a8e2
address
ltc1qp4vcwcdfq940lfpcd59tprl8djkcf28zdh86yc
transaction
660ab82dffd46ec010d8c24d9b0a7a9a2cd65617a0a90a1715642d9ca29400ee
spent
true